When I found out Dish Society was coming to Austin, I was ecstatic! Dish Society's casual vibes fit perfectly with Austin's atmosphere. You place your order at the counter, are given a number, and your food and drinks are brought to your table.
I first fell in love with their house favorite, Chicken & Biscuits (made spicy), in Houston, and after trying it in Austin, that love is still going strong. The buttermilk biscuits were fluffy and hot, the spicy fried chicken was perfectly moist, and the house gravy added just the right amount of savory heat.
I ordered the Fancy-Mosa, which comes with bubbles and a boozy juice ($26 for a carafe). I opted for the prickly pear flavor. However, when our drink order arrived, it was a frozen. We didn't want to knock it until we tried it, but after the first sip, all we could taste was tequila--far from the expected bubbles and juice. It turns out they had brought us the Prickly Pear Frozen Margarita instead. When we explained the mix-up to our waitress, she seemed very confused. As a staff member, you should know the menu and not make your customers feel gaslit. While the restaurant itself is a great replica of the one in Houston, the service needs improvement.
